The Surge in Non-Invasive Procedures Reshaping the South Korea Anti-Aging Services Sector
The South Korean anti-aging services market has undergone a significant transformation, moving rapidly toward less invasive and highly effective treatments. This shift is primarily driven by consumer demand for reduced downtime and more natural-looking results. The market trend indicates a clear preference for procedures that utilize advanced technological solutions, such as next-generation energy-based devices and specialized injectable techniques, over traditional surgical methods. These contemporary approaches offer a wider array of use cases, ranging from preventative care for younger demographics to comprehensive facial rejuvenation for mature individuals, establishing a new baseline for aesthetic standards across the region. The accessibility and perceived safety of these modern services have broadened the consumer base substantially.

The primary use cases for these services now extend well beyond simple wrinkle reduction. We observe a strong uptake in treatments focused on skin quality enhancement, collagen induction, and texture refinement, often combining multiple product types and technologies in a single treatment plan. This multi-modal approach is a defining market trend, reflecting a holistic view of aging. Furthermore, the market's robust growth and dynamism have a substantial impact on related sectors, including medical tourism and professional training. Service providers are continually upskilling their teams to manage sophisticated devices and administer novel injectable formulations, fostering a culture of continuous professional development that differentiates the local industry.

❓ Frequently Asked Questions
- What is the current market trend for anti-aging services in South Korea?
- The primary market trend is a significant shift toward non-invasive and minimally invasive procedures, driven by a desire for reduced downtime and natural aesthetic results, alongside an emphasis on personalized treatment plans.
- What role does technology play in this market?
- Technology, including advanced energy-based devices (like RF and HIFU) and sophisticated injectable products, is crucial for delivering effective, targeted treatments and expanding the range of available use cases beyond traditional methods.
- How does the South Korean market compare internationally?
- South Korea is considered a leading global innovator, often setting benchmarks for the rapid adoption of new product types and advanced procedural techniques, driven by intense local competition and a sophisticated consumer base.
- What is the impact of service standardization?
- The adoption of standardized clinical protocols ensures higher patient safety, improves treatment consistency, and builds greater consumer trust, which is essential for the market's long-term, sustained growth.
